Wrestling formula

By Scott Keith on 30 August 2023

Hey Scott,

I've been watching some Timothy Thatcher matches recently and was enjoying them more than I usually do. But I've noticed that basically every single Timothy Thatcher match has the same formula and the same moments and the same timing. So I ask you, how much does a wrestler being able to work multiple different styles matter to you? Wrestlers always use tried and true routines, and you see people hitting the same sequences with different opponents, but does that mean they suck? What do you think?
Wrestling is all about repetition and fans knowing what comes next and taking comfort in it. If Mario didn't jump the same way every time, it would ruin the game for a lot of people because you come to expect a certain rhythm and flow. The beauty is when this guys' set of moves meshes with that guy's set of moves and a great match results.
